Icebreaker Toolkit: First-Message Patterns That Actually Work

Start with one simple goal: invite a short, natural reply. That takes the pressure off both of you and keeps the conversation moving. Below are adaptable opener patterns you can copy and tweak to fit a profile, mood, or shared interest.

Quick, Safe Openers

  • Profile hook: "I see you love [thing from profile]. What’s one detail about it that always surprises people?" (Replace [thing from profile] with a specific item: a band, book, hobby.)
  • Two-choice prompt: "Coffee or tea? And what’s your go-to order?" — low pressure and easy to answer.
  • Small curiosity: "Your travel photo looks great — where was it taken?" — invites a story without demanding vulnerability.

Patterns To Avoid Bland Or Awkward Openers

  • Avoid generic compliments: swap "You’re gorgeous" for something specific: "That hiking shot looks intense — which trail was that?"
  • Avoid heavy first-date questions: skip life-story requests like "Where do you see yourself in five years?" on message one.
  • Don’t copy-paste: personalize one line from the profile each time so your message feels genuine.

Conversation-Starters You Can Customize

  1. The Mini-Challenge: "Quick debate: sunrise hike or evening rooftop? I’ll defend rooftop if you pick sunrise." (Playful and invites preference.)
  2. The Detail Pick: "That tattoo/photo/band shirt caught my eye — is there a story behind it?"
  3. The Shared-Interest Swap: "You like [hobby]. I’m trying to get better at it — any beginner advice?" (Shows interest and creates a helpful exchange.)

Light Callbacks To Keep Things Going

  • Repeat a small word they used: "You said you’re into weekend markets — where’s your favorite find so far?"
  • Give a short personal reaction: "That recipe sounds amazing — I tried something similar once and burned the pan. Ever had a kitchen disaster?"

Tone Tips

  • Keep messages short and specific; two to four sentences is enough.
  • Use friendly curiosity rather than flattery or interrogation.
  • Leave an open end so they can reply easily — avoid yes/no traps unless paired with a follow-up prompt.

Use these patterns as templates, not scripts. Personalize one concrete detail each time, keep it light, and focus on getting a real reply rather than crafting the perfect line. Small, thoughtful tweaks make your message stand out on Mingle2.
